Siemens Develops Continuous EAF for Operation with DRI Feedstock
Jan. 20, 2012 - Siemens VAI Metals Technologies has introduced the Simetal EAF FAST DRI, developed for the use of direct reduced iron. The furnace operates as a continuous melting process.

voestalpine Stahl Starts Up Automated Thick Slab Caster from Siemens VAI
Nov. 10, 2011 - voestalpine Stahl GmbH successfully cast the first two ladle heats on September 20 in the new CC7 continuous casting line delivered by Siemens VAI. The casting line is designed to produce slabs with thicknesses up to 355 mm at widths of up to 2200 mm.
Siemens Introduces New Quick-Exchange Pinch-Roll Cassette
Nov. 9, 2011 - Siemens VAI Metals Technologies offers hot-strip mill operators a new method for changing the pinch rolls in downcoilers. The pinch-roll unit, designed as a quick-exchange cassette, can reportedly be replaced within 10 minutes without additional interruption of production.
